Slab Mudjacking in Denver, CO

Slab mudjacking is a process used to lift and level uneven concrete surfaces, such as dri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ors. This service involves injecting a specialized mixture beneath the existing slab to fill voids and restore stability, helping to prevent further shifting or cracking. Homeowners often request mudjacking when they notice unevenness or sinking in concrete areas, aiming to improve safety, appearance, and functionality of their outdoor and indoor spaces.

Before requesting slab mudjacking, property owners typically want to understand the extent of the unevenness and whether the existing concrete can be effectively lifted and stabilized. It’s also helpful to consider the age and condition of the slab, as well as any underlying issues like soil erosion or drainage problems that may affect the longevity of the repair. Proper assessment ensures that mudjacking is a suitable solution for restoring level surfaces and maintaining the integrity of concrete structures.

Slab Mudjacking Questions

What is slab mudjacking? Slab mudjacking is a process that lifts and stabilizes uneven concrete slabs by injecting a mixture of soil, cement, and other materials beneath the surface.

Which projects are suitable for mudjacking? Mudjacking is commonly used for leveling driveways, sidewalks, patios, and garage floors that have settled or cracked over time.

How does mudjacking improve a property? It restores level surfaces, reduces trip hazards, and helps prevent further damage to concrete structures.

Is mudjacking a permanent solution? Mudjacking can provide long-lasting stabilization when properly applied, but ongoing maintenance may be needed for continued performance.
